﻿body{background:url(../images/body.jpg) repeat-x center top #f6f6f6;}
.w1000{width:1000px; margin:0 auto;}
.header{height:93px;}
.header h1{width:253px; height:57px; float:left; display:inline; margin-top:20px; padding-left:20px;}
.header .topRight{width:680px; float:right; display:inline;}
.header .topLink{height:24px; line-height:24px; text-align:right; margin-bottom:14px; background:url(../images/topLinkBg.png) no-repeat right; position:relative; z-index:999;}
.header .topLink a{background:url(../images/topLinkLine.gif) no-repeat right center; padding-right:7px; margin-right:6px; color:#404041;}
.header .topLink a.en{background:none; color:#eb3438;}
.header .menu{height:55px;}
.header .menu ul li{float:left; display:inline; width:92px; height:55px; background:url(../images/menuLi.gif) no-repeat right center;}
.header .menu ul li a{display:block; width:92px; height:55px; line-height:55px; color:#000; font-family:\5FAE\8F6F\96C5\9ED1; font-size:14px; text-align:center; background:url(../images/menuLiHover.png) no-repeat top;}
.header .menu ul li a:hover,.header .menu ul li.cur a{background-position:bottom; text-decoration:none;}

.footer{height:110px; padding:15px 0 0; line-height:21px; border-top:solid 1px #d6d6d6;}
.footer a{color:#4e4e4e;}
.footer em{text-decoration:underline;}
.footer .mail{padding-left:15px; background:url(../images/mail.gif) no-repeat left center;}
.f11{font-size:11px;}
.footer .fl{padding-left:20px;}
.footer .fr{padding-right:20px;}
.footer .fr a{background:url(../images/topLinkLine.gif) no-repeat left center; padding-left:7px; margin-left:6px; color:#404041;}
.h131{height:131px;}

.login{width:348px; height:140px; position:absolute; right:0; top:44px; border:solid 4px #969696; background:#fff; padding:10px 20px 0; z-index:999; display:none;}
.login th{width:60px; padding:5px;}
.login td{text-align:left; padding:3px;}
.login td .text{width:210px; height:22px; border:solid 1px #b5b8c8;}
.login td .btn{width:58px; height:25px; color:#000; border:0; background:url(../images/btn.jpg) no-repeat; cursor:pointer; font-weight:bold;}
.login .close{border-top:solid 1px #ddd; margin-top:10px; padding-top:5px; text-align:right;}
.login .close span{cursor:pointer;}

.arPage{text-align:right; padding:20px 50px 50px;}
.arPage a{display:inline-block; height:18px; color:#fff; background:#767676; padding:0 5px; line-height:18px;}
